Title:
HIGH-STRENGTH AND HIGH-TOUGHNESS CEMENT-BASED SOIL IMPROVING BODY USING FIBER REINFORCEMENT

Abstract:

To provide a high-strength and high-toughness cement-based soil improving body using fiber reinforcement which is used for an underground structure of an earth-retaining wall/foundation etc. of a building or civil engineering structure.

Polypropylene fibers are mixed by 0.4-2% based on the volume ratio of the soil improving body, and kneaded with soil so as to reinforce a matrix. In the polypropylene fibers with a fracture strength of 200-1,200 MPa, the ratio of the length of the fiber to the thickness of the fiber is adjusted to 1,000 or more so that the fibers can be intertwined with one another by being kneaded and agitated.
